How are comic books written?

Like good screenwriters, good comic book writers think in pictures as well as words. They visualize the images in their stories, then describe them to artists via

scripts

. Unlike most screenwriters, though, comics writers usually give the illustrator a fair amount of direction about how to portray each scene.

What is the writing in a comic book called?

A script is a document describing the narrative and dialogue of a comic book in detail. It is the comic book equivalent of a television program teleplay or a film screenplay.

How do you describe a comic?

Comics is

a medium used to express ideas with images, often combined with text or other visual information

. It typically takes the form of a sequence of panels of images. … Common forms include comic strips, editorial and gag cartoons, and comic books.

What is the most important part of a comic strip?

Key elements of a comic strip include character, setting, and plot — all conveyed in a few frames through a combination of pictures, captions, and dialogue. Due to its condensed format, a comic strip

highlights

only the most important elements of its targeted topic.

How many pages are in a comic book?

Modern comic books average

around thirty-two pages

, containing twenty-two pages of comic and ten pages of advertising. The standard size is 6.625 inches by 10.25 inches, with four to six panels on each page. There are various types of comics, including mini-series, one-shot, and ongoing.

What is a bleed in a comic?

Bleed (Full-Bleed)

When an image runs outside the panel on all four sides

, it is called a full bleed. Comic book covers frequently use a full bleed. Close-up. Images that are shown in a large view.
